22503864544200 is an even composite number. It is composed of six distinct prime numbers multiplied together. It has a total of one thousand, six hundred twenty divisors.

Prime factorization of 22503864544200:

23 × 34 × 52 × 132 × 472 × 612

(2 × 2 × 2 × 3 × 3 × 3 × 3 × 5 × 5 × 13 × 13 × 47 × 47 × 61 × 61)
